Orlando International Airport: 17-23 miles away
Orlando International Airport (MCO or KMCO) is the closest airport to Disney World, located 17-23 miles away in the southeast of central Orlando. It is one of the largest and busiest airports in Florida, with around 40 million passengers travelling through its terminals annually. The airport features an expansive lobby area, a convention space, several bars, and two restaurants, including a signature restaurant on the top level overlooking the runways.
The airport is a typical hub for visitors to Disney World and other Orlando theme parks. The drive from MCO to Disney World takes between 18 and 23 minutes, or between 16 and 22 miles, depending on the route taken. The main route, and the quickest route, is the FL-528 E, which takes you through the city of Orlando. A good alternative route is the FL-417, which has tolls and runs around the outside of the main sections of Orlando, passing by Gatorland.
If you are staying at the Walt Disney Resort, you can use Disney's Magical Express, a complimentary service that requires a reservation before arrival at Orlando International Airport. If you are staying at one of the resorts near Disney, you can use the resort's free transportation to the theme parks. Alternatively, you can arrange a taxi or transfer to and from the airport, or look into car hire for the duration of your visit.

Orlando Sanford International Airport: 43-50 miles away
Orlando Sanford International Airport (SFB) is located 43-50 miles from Disney World. It is situated to the north of Orlando and is around a 43-50-minute drive through the city to the Disney Parks.
Orlando Sanford International Airport is a good option for those looking to fly to Disney World on a budget. Airlines such as Allegiant, Spirit, Sun Country, and United fly into this airport. The airport is also easily accessible by car, and there are two main routes to choose from. The FL-528 E is the main route and the quickest option, taking you through the heart of Orlando. This route is perfect if you want to get to your destination as soon as possible, and you can catch glimpses of the city on either side. The alternative route is the FL-417, which has tolls. This route runs around the outside of the main sections of Orlando and passes by Gatorland if you fancy a stop en route to your destination.
Orlando Sanford International Airport is a smaller airport compared to others in the region, such as Orlando International Airport, which is the closest and largest airport to Disney World. However, Orlando Sanford International Airport still offers a range of amenities and services to ensure a comfortable travel experience. The airport features several restaurants and bars, as well as a spacious lobby area for travellers to wait for their flights. It also has a convention space for meetings and events.
When travelling to Disney World, it is important to consider the proximity of the airport to your destination. While Orlando Sanford International Airport is a further distance from Disney World than other airports, it can still be a convenient option, especially if you can find a cheap flight or prefer a smaller airport experience.

Daytona Beach International Airport: 74 miles away
Daytona Beach International Airport is a convenient option for travellers looking to visit Disney World, as it is located just 74 miles from the famous theme park. While it may not be the closest airport to Disney World, Daytona Beach International Airport offers a great alternative for those looking to avoid the busier airports in Orlando.
The airport is served by a number of major airlines, including Delta, American Airlines, and United, offering direct flights to destinations across the United States. For international visitors, connecting flights via major hubs such as Atlanta, Charlotte, or Chicago, can be a convenient way to reach Daytona Beach. Upon arrival, the airport offers a range of ground transportation options, including rental car services, taxis, and ride-sharing apps, making the journey to Disney World straightforward and stress-free.
The drive from Daytona Beach International Airport to Disney World typically takes around one hour and thirty minutes, depending on traffic conditions. The route takes travellers through some of Florida's scenic landscapes, offering a pleasant journey to start their vacation. Along the way, there are also a number of towns and rest stops where travellers can take a break, grab a bite to eat, or stock up on any last-minute supplies before arriving at their final destination.

Melbourne International Airport: 81 miles away
Melbourne International Airport (MLB) is a good option for those travelling to Disney World. It is located on the coast close to Palm Bay, towards the southeast of Orlando. The airport is 81 miles away from Disney World, with the drive taking around an hour and twenty minutes in good traffic.
MLB is a convenient choice for those looking for a range of flight options, as it is served by several airlines. These include Allegiant, Spirit, Sun Country, and United.
For those travelling to Disney World, it is worth considering the distance and travel time from the airport to the resort. MLB is a further distance from Disney World than other airports in the area, such as Orlando International Airport (MCO) or Orlando Sanford International Airport (SFB). The additional travel time may be a factor for those looking to minimise their journey time.
However, MLB can still be a good option for those visiting Disney World, especially if convenient flight options are available. It is important to consider the overall travel plans and preferences when choosing the best airport for your journey to Disney World.
